ArtStart to dedicate ‘Impact Community Wall’

By StarJournal
September 24, 2012
527
0
Share:

Rhinelander ArtStart will soon hold an exhibition opening reception dedication of the “Impact Community Wall”. The exhibition, “Impact: The Experience of Service” is a visual art event that explores the impact of military service on those who have experienced it.

Join us at the Opening Reception for the Impact artists, veterans and their families, and the community to dedicate the Impact Community Wall on Thursday, Oct. 11, from 6:30 to 8 p.m. Everyone is invited to post or leave dedications, either on the wall or near the wall, in the form of photos, artwork, letters, poetry, mementos…anything that represents the “impact of service” on veterans, families, friends and community members. Refreshment will be served. Those visiting the ArtStart Gallery may leave mementos on or near the wall at any time during the exhibition, which runs from Oct. 11 to Dec. 23.
